Output 58ba3f7000d2c7214812aaeb97e96aa0f1709e0e6c22b459545bdcad1de5e966:3

value
154260
script pubkey
OP_0 OP_PUSHBYTES_20 9dfe0ab1bcef06fd56d3728b045c8cdc53316628
address
bc1qnhlq4vduaur064knw29sghyvm3fnze3ganu7g2
transaction
58ba3f7000d2c7214812aaeb97e96aa0f1709e0e6c22b459545bdcad1de5e966
spent
true